Patent number: 10590358Abstract: A system for processing a gas stream can include an acid gas removal unit comprising a first absorber unit, a compressor, and a second absorber unit. The first absorber unit is configured to receive a feed gas stream containing organic sulfur species and acid gas components, remove at least a portion of the organic sulfur species and acid gas components using a semi-rich solvent at a first pressure, produce a semi-treated gas stream, and produce a rich solvent stream. The compressor unit is configured to compress the semi-treated gas stream from the first pressure to a higher second pressure. The second absorber unit is configured to receive the compressed semi-treated gas stream, remove at least a portion of any organic sulfur species and acid gas components present in the compressed semi-treated gas stream using a lean solvent, produce the semi-rich solvent stream, and produce a treated gas stream.Type: GrantFiled: June 11, 2019Date of Patent: March 17, 2020Assignee: Fluor Technologies CorporationInventors: Steven van Wagensveld, Curt Graham, Dave Schulte, Bryant Lynch

Patent number: 9884291Abstract: A system for reducing SO2 emissions comprises a hydrogenation reactor, a tail gas cooler, a contact condenser, a hydrolysis reactor, and an absorber. The hydrogenation reactor is configured to receive a Claus tail gas and convert at least a portion of SO2 in the Claus tail gas to H2S to produce a hydrogenated Claus tail gas stream. The hydrolysis reactor is configured to convert at least a portion of COS to H2S. The absorber comprises an amine-based solvent and is configured to absorb at least a portion of the H2S and recycle the H2S to the Claus plant.Type: GrantFiled: August 1, 2016Date of Patent: February 6, 2018Assignee: Fluor Technologies CorporationInventors: Thomas King Chow, Curt Graham

Publication number: 20170370641Abstract: A system for the removal of nitrogen from a liquid natural gas (LNG) stream. The system. comprises a feed heat changer and a stripper column. The heat receives the LNG stream and cools the LNG stream via heat exchange with a stripper column side-draw stream to yield a cooled LNG stream and a heated side-draw stream. The stripper column receives the cooled LNG stream at a first tray and the heated side-draw stream. The stripper column produces the stripper column side-draw stream, a stripper column overhead stream, and a stripper column bottom stream. The stripper column side-draw stream is taken from the stripper column at a second tray. The second tray is at least about 15 feet higher than the feed heat exchanger.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 23, 2016Publication date: December 28, 2017Inventors: John Mak, Jacob Thomas, Curt Graham
